Transaction 2f523d11fc9c6b159c5142837bfd6674ded1363371c852b22309d8aa690e3856
1 Input
1 Output
-
2f523d11fc9c6b159c5142837bfd6674ded1363371c852b22309d8aa690e3856:0
- value
- 581131
- script pubkey
- OP_0 OP_PUSHBYTES_20 900bbd9578152a9bfdfceec3875c320a4b59666d
- address
- bc1qjq9mm9tcz54fhl0uampcwhpjpf94jendkxggk0